Your anger at AI is misplaced in this case. I spent four days with them at the SHOT Show in January. One of the items we had on display there was the new AICS for Savage rifles. AI has wanted to put this in production since it was first teased a couple of years ago. Unfortunately, the hold up has bee Savage, not AI. It seems that every time AI is ready to go into production, Savage informs them they have made some subtle change to the dimensions of their receiver, or trigger, or something else that will change the inletting on the AICS. So, until Savage settles on a design, AI can’t finalize their production specs. The hope is the new chassis will finally be released this year.
